LAHORE: The politico-religious party Jamaat-e-Islami (JI) chief Syed Munawar Hasan claimed that Pakistan’s traitors continuously receiving full US support as the US linked aid to the country with Shakil Afiridi’s release.
Ameer Jamaat-e-Islami Syed Munawar Hasan has said that the US Congress ‘s decision linking the US aid to the country with the release of Shakil Afiridi, the doctor who helped CIA track down Al-Qaida chief Osama Bin Laden, proved beyond doubt that Pakistan’s traitors enjoyed full US backing.
Addressing the Friday congregation at Mansoora mosque, he said that the fake doctor who helped Washington achieve its unholy designs by launching a bogus anti- Polio campaign had done great harm to the polio campaign in the country.
Syed Munawar Hasan said that the US was tightening its noose against this country and demanding lifting the visa restrictions for US officials in this country while the selfish and incompetent rulers had pledged the country with the US and the IMF simply to prolong their rule and for financial aid. He said that the IMF was a horrible trap and it would gradually destroy the country’s economy. Therefore, the sooner we got rid of that, the better.
The JI Ameer noted that there was a surge in the wave of terrorism after the discussion of talks with the Taliban had begun. This was a clear indication that the forces opposing that were had become active to sabotage the talks process. He said that Prime Minister Nawaz Sharif issued a statement on the issue after a week or so and then kept quiet. He said this casual attitude of the government was a cause of deep concern for the masses while innocent people were falling victim to terrorism every day.
Referring to the Karachi situation, he said that an operation had been going on the port city for months yet target killing and terrorism could not be controlled. The murder of a senior Police officer in Karachi had raised several question, he added. He said that the culprits held for target killing were stated to belong to a political party but no body dared to name the party.
Syed Munawar Hasan said that the demon of terrorism was spreading fast all over the country and the bomb last at the Tableeghi centre, Peshawar had done heavy loss of life and property. He said those who were targeting places of worship could not be Muslims, and this was the activity of enemy agents. However, he questioned the efficiency of the secret services and agencies which failed to trace the terrorists before they struck. The foremost responsibility of the government was to protect the life and property of the masses but the rulers were busy in Lap Top and Youth loan schemes, he remarked.
The JI chief also wondered why Prime Minister was in a hurry for the privatization of major state institutions, and stressed that the matter being so important, must be discussed by the parliament and an official commission be formed to assess the gains and the losses of the privatization done in the past.
